The new LBSL Infrastructure Volkswagen Caddy Maxi vans appear to be replacing the mid-height Transporter vans previously used (one of which is in the left background here). As this view of 7902VW at Stratford Bus Station on 24th January 2015 shows, the difference in size between the two models is not that huge. The Transporter is a bit taller but the length appears to be about the same. A further difference is that the Caddy vans have cargo doors in both sides. Although this will limit the ability to fit racking etc inside, it should offer greater operational flexibility. Thirteen Caddy Maxis have been seen either in service or awaiting delivery. This may relate to the fact that there were 9 of the mid-height Transporter vans remaining, plus the four electric Transits.
